Italian design website KLAT Magazine has this piece by Roberta Mutti on the Gelateria Mini Musso: small, durable and expensive, yet encased in a stainless-steel body and complete with an advanced cooling system that does not require pre-refrigiration. This ice cream maker was originally designed by Piero Musso of Mortara.
It has been produced in small numbers since the early sixties at Mortara, in the province of Pavia, and sold all over the world. Invented by Piero Musso, it has seduced ordinary and not-so-ordinary people (among them, Giovanni Agnelli, Giulio Andreotti, Bill Clinton). It has been called the Cadillac of ice cream makers, but it's much better than a Cadillac. It has an essential, supernatural and timeless design that must be to Jasper Morrison's liking. It's a masterpiece.
